Instead of just passing a black light over the bill to illuminate its anti-counterfeiting features, the HT CD-100 Euro Detector goes the extra mile by detecting the thickness, density and the ink used to determine if the bill is real or not. It looks like using it is as easy as sticking a note face up into the device and pulling it through, and it’s able to test all denominations of both U.S. and Euro currencies. A set of lights glow red or green to let you know if the bill fails or passes, though it would be nice to have a more specific indication of why exactly a bill failed if it was fake. Interestingly enough the site mentions that the detector “does not check out the North Korean version of Super fake U.S. dollars” so if you were hoping to pick one up I’d recommend paying* with those.
